Output 1eae13db43a9736229b1791c185b7eac22ee8cdf6ba6e5e8d35e11e32adad681:2

value
806000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b774873499a47d0c1eba783adda1841c9e0a118 OP_EQUAL
address
3JnFBLxDCutY3bZEZsPTkHAaUA1bxmEMX2
transaction
1eae13db43a9736229b1791c185b7eac22ee8cdf6ba6e5e8d35e11e32adad681
confirmations
423305
spent
true